Struts2配置文件-struts.xml
作者:佚名
struts.xml配置文件結構如下
Xml代碼
< ?xml version="1.0" encoding="UTF-8" ?>
http://struts.apache.org/dtds/struts-2.0.dtd">
< BEAN name="" type="" static="" optional="" scope="">< /BEAN>< /CONSTANT>
< INCLUDE file="">< /INCLUDE>
< ACTION name="" method="" converter="">
< DEFAULT-ACTION-REF name="">< /DEFAULT-ACTION-REF>
< DEFAULT-CLASS-REF>< /DEFAULT-CLASS-REF>
< DEFAULT-INTERCEPTOR-REF name="">
< GLOBAL-EXCEPTION-MAPPINGS>
< EXCEPTION-MAPPING name="" exception="" result="">
< PARAM name="">
< /EXCEPTION-MAPPING>
< GLOBAL-RESULTS>
< RESULT name="" type="">< PARAM name="">
< /GLOBAL-RESULTS>
< INTERCEPTOR name="">
< PARAM name="">
< /INTERCEPTOR>
< INTERCEPTOR-STACK name="">
< INTERCEPTOR-REF name="">
< /PARAM>
< /INTERCEPTOR-REF>
< /INTERCEPTOR-STACK>
< /INTERCEPTORS>
< RESULT-TYPES>
< RESULT-TYPE name="" default="false">
< PARAM name="">
< /RESULT-TYPE>
< /RESULT-TYPES>
< /PACKAGE>
< /STRUTS>
1、bean節點
引用
bean元素需要class屬性指定要被創建或者使用的java類,一個java bean1可能是以下兩種:
a、被框架的容器創建然后注入到框架的內部對象
對象注入方式,通常伴隨著type屬性,告訴容器這個java bean實現了哪個接口
b、使用值注入到自身的靜態方法中
值注入方式,對于允許不是容器創建的對象去接收框架的常量來說是不錯的.對象使用值注入必須定義靜態屬性
【編輯推薦】
責任編輯:張燕妮
來源:
javaeye.com